What is load library failed with error 126?
The boot library can fail, including error 126, if core function files are corrupted, which can allow the application to access a required directory or system resource. In this case, you can restore the component by running an SFC system scan. Once the SFC check is complete, check if any issues with the load library are resolved.

How to fix error code 126?
First, start the computer with administrator rights.
Then press +R, type regedit and press OK.
After downloading the Registry Editor, navigate to the following path: H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\System\CurrentControlSet\Services\%ServiceName%\ Note: where %ServiceName% is the name of our own service that was shown in this particular error message.

How to fix Windows Defender error 126?
Open the Run dialog box by pressing the Win + R keys on your keyboard.
Type gpedit.msc and click OK.
In the Local Group Policy Editor user interface, navigate to the left pane and select Computer Configuration > Administrative Template > Windows Components > Windows Defender Antivirus.
